TICKET-2087: Connection failures when the Crumwell storefront evaluates the 2 p.m. order cutoff. The cutoff check queries the bakery schedule table directly, and the pool exhausts under lunch traffic, so late orders slip through. Short-term fix: raise the pool size and add a retry. To reproduce locally, point your client at the following.

database URL for kahif-fahaf: redis://eliax_svc:yN@db-bcc9.ordinhq.internal:5432/aldok

## Wiki Access Basics

Welcome aboard! Our Fernwick wiki uses role-based access: Readers browse, Editors change pages, and Stewards manage spaces. As release manager you get Steward on the Releases space, so you can lock pages during code freeze. Don't hand out Steward casually — audit pings get noisy. To publish signed release notes from the wiki exporter, you'll need the key that follows.

release key, tajep-tahop: bky13_Kn6WDoCGvzaKd

- [ ] Off-site run: trophy engraving pick-up. Swing by Maddox & Pree Engravers to collect the twelve trophies for the Gildenmoor Awards Night — double-check each nameplate against the winners list before you leave the counter, because last year two got swapped. Wrap them in the foam sleeves, box lids taped. Then pass the lot to the courier per the hand-over instruction below.

handover note for yajep-kahif: the wenir lamath courier leaves the gilax ledger at gate 5297 under passcode 269576